Headlamp motor 2000 WS6
I just had a new driver side headlamp motor installed and now the gap is bigger between th headlampcover and the bumper on the driverside when the headlights are down. Is this normal?
-
08-23-2006, 08:30 PM #2
How much bigger? When I replaced the gears on mine I had to adjust the cover several times to get it lined up correctly. If it's a big gap I'm sure the stop can be adjusted on the motor but I didn't pay much attention to it when I had mine apart so I can't help you with how that's done.
